Default losing fuel somewhere!?

maybe you guys can help me out? i think im either losing fuel somewhere from the pump to the guage, or maybe ive got some bad sensors somewhere. when i stop at a light, i always put my car (a4) in neutral- i dont like having to keep my foot on the brake. today, ive noticed several times that right after i shift to N, my fuel guage drops about 1/16th. when i put in back in D, it goes up again, but never back to where it was before the light. then i got home, pulled up onto the driveway, which is very sloped. the gauge, went back up 1/8th a tank. i put it in reverse, backed out, put it in N, and the gauge goes right back down. anyone ever seen anything like this? no clue whats going on, i dont see any fuel under the car. i cant check it til wednesday cuz of my "awesome" duty rotation on the ship. but thats another story for another time.

i did a search, came up with bad O2's, maybe dirty injectors, do a seafoam......but saw nothing about the sensor or the different gears.
